It is time to act ” said the … WebThe incidence of teenage pregnancy in Malaysia has been recorded since the 1960s. According to Tey, the incidence rate for teenage pregnancy in 1964 was 10% (n = 33,348) of total births.10 Since then, the number of births to teens has declined.
